Omission Pattern Analysis¶
Diagnostic method — instantiates Structural Filter Intersection Audit
Reads a body of surviving output against the space of what could have appeared, cataloguing the topics, sources, and viewpoints that go missing or converge — in a systematic, not random, pattern.
Omission Pattern Analysis studies the surviving output in aggregate to find the shape of what is not there: the topics, sources, framings, stakeholders, and counterarguments that recur too rarely, and the homogenization by which independent, uncoordinated producers drift toward sameness. Its defining move is to treat absence and convergence as data — inferring the filter from the negative space — while insisting the pattern be systematic: predictable and reproducible, not the random gap any finite sample carries. That is what separates it from studying rejects one by one, and from a live coverage monitor: this is a retrospective study whose product is a ledger of the hole.
Example¶
A foundation reviews five years of its funded portfolio in one program area, public-health research. Omission Pattern Analysis catalogues what recurs and what is absent: nearly every grant funds intervention studies with measurable short-term outcomes; almost none fund structural or political-economy work, or long-horizon questions; grantees cluster at a handful of elite universities; some communities are studied but never hold the grant. No one decided any of this — yet the pattern is systematic, and it reproduces when a second reviewer codes an independent slice. The ledger names each recurring omission and each homogenization with its evidence — counts, examples — and flags the two that most narrow the field. "Our portfolio feels a bit samey" becomes a specific, contestable list the program officers can actually argue about.
How it works¶
- Assemble the survivor corpus and, crucially, a reference model of the plausible output space — what could have appeared.
- Code outputs along dimensions (topic, source type, framing, stakeholder, geography, method) and look for cells that are systematically empty or thin.
- Separate systematic absence (recurs, predictable) from random gap (sampling noise); the pattern must reproduce on a fresh slice to count.
- Log homogenization separately: independent producers converging on the same frames and sources.
- Record each as a ledger entry with evidence, distinguishing fully absent outputs from present-but-softened ones.
Tuning parameters¶
- Reference space — what the survivors are compared against (historical baseline, peer corpora, the candidate universe); the omission finding is only as good as this counterfactual.
- Coding dimensions — which axes you code; you can only detect omissions on dimensions you thought to look for.
- Systematicity threshold — how consistently a gap must recur before it counts as pattern rather than noise.
- Aggregation grain — per-item, per-producer, or whole-field; homogenization only becomes visible at the cross-producer grain.
- Absence-versus-distortion split — whether the ledger tracks fully missing outputs, softened ones, or both.
When it helps, and when it misleads¶
Its strength is seeing what item-level review cannot: the shape of the hole and the convergence across sincere, uncoordinated producers — the archetype's signature symptom, the manufactured sameness that no single editor chose.
Proving a negative is treacherous. You can always claim something is "missing," so without a disciplined reference space the analysis becomes a Rorschach that confirms the analyst's prior. It can mistake a legitimate, quality-driven convergence for suppression, and it is run backwards when the coding scheme is quietly chosen to surface a conclusion already held. Agenda-setting theory is the honest version of the claim: patterns of inclusion and omission shape which topics an audience treats as important, independent of anyone's intent.[1] The discipline is to fix the reference space and coding scheme before looking, require the pattern to reproduce, and corroborate against actual rejected items rather than inferring a filter from absence alone.

Notes¶
This method infers the filter from the negative space, which is both its power and its hazard. Its findings should be treated as hypothesis-generating — a red flag pointing at a class of missing output — and confirmed against the actual rejects (Rejected-Item Sampling) before "systematically absent" hardens into "suppressed."

[1] Agenda-setting theory (Maxwell McCombs and Donald Shaw) holds that media influence not what people think but what they think about — the salience of topics — through patterns of coverage and omission. Cited here to frame omission as genuinely consequential for what audiences treat as important, without implying that any producer intended it. ↩
